Central Route to Persuasion
The central route to persuasion is a logic-driven process that uses data and facts to convince an audience. This direct route is effective when the audience is motivated and analytical, leading them to engage in high-effort processing of the message's quality and arguments. For this route to succeed, the argument must be strong, and if it is, the result is a lasting change in attitude.
